Memahami Kata "Lengkong" dalam Konteks Bahasa Sunda

Firstly, let's clarify what "lengkong" actually is. In the Sundanese language, "lengkong" refers to a small ditch or a shallow channel often found near rice fields, gardens, or along roadsides. It's essentially a minor waterway designed for various purposes. These can include irrigation, drainage, or simply to manage water flow. Contoh Penggunaan "Lengkong" dalam Kalimat Bahasa Sunda

Let's see some real-world examples. How is “lengkong” actually used in Sundanese sentences? Here are a few examples to get you started.

  1. "Di sisi sawah aya lengkong leutik": (Along the side of the rice field there is a small ditch). This straightforward sentence shows the basic usage of the word to describe a physical feature in the agricultural landscape. It's simple, clear, and direct. The word gives an immediate image of the surroundings, and provides valuable context. It paints a picture that is relevant to the Sundanese life. This is a very common scenario. It shows the importance of “lengkong” in everyday life.

  2. "Anu ngalirkeun cai tina sawah téh lengkong": (The ditch that carries water from the rice field is called "lengkong"). This sentence highlights the function of the "lengkong" as an irrigation channel. Here, the word helps to emphasize the practical role that the system has in local agriculture. It underlines the importance of this simple, yet vital element in the rice field ecosystem. It showcases the practicality of this term.

  3. "Jalan ka imahna téh ngaliwatan lengkong": (The road to his house passes through a "lengkong"). This example shows the metaphorical use of the word. In this case, “lengkong” refers to a path or a small road. This demonstrates the versatility of the word and its ability to describe different aspects of the environment.
